Ion exchange resins, that are semi-selective for gold, have been extensively used for gold recovery from cyanide leach processes in the former USSR. Jun 01, 2001· In this paper one strong acidic, one strong basic and one weak basic ion-exchange resins, considered as exhausted in an industrial demineralizing plant, are screened for gold recovery from cyanide solutions. Based on the observed ability for the recovery and on the ease of regeneration, the weak base anion exchanger Purolite A-100 is selected.

Ion exchange resins were investigated for the effective recovery of platinum, palladium, and gold from a pregnant cyanide heap leach solution. Screening results indicated that strong-base anion exchange resins proved to be most effective in the recovery of these metal cyanides. An ion-exchange resin or ion-exchange polymer is a resin or polymer that acts as a medium for ion exchange.It is an insoluble matrix (or support structure) normally in the form of small (0.25–0.5 mm radius) microbeads, usually white or yellowish, fabricated from an organic polymer substrate. The beads are typically porous, providing a large surface area on and inside them the trapping of ...

GOLD SELECTED ION EXCHANGE RESIN VS ACTIVATED CARBON FOR RECOVERY OF GOLD Strong base anion (SBA) exchange resins are more commonly used for gold extraction. These resins generally contain quaternary ammonium functional groups with fixed positive charges.

AmberLite™ Anion Exchange Resins are commonly used in the recovery of platinum and palladium from spent plating bath solutions. Generally, the loaded resin will absorb up to 60 oz of metal per cubic foot (60 g/L) and the metal is recovered by thermal decomposition (fuming).

Testwork was done with two different adsorbents, Dowex-Minix gold-selective resin and activated carbon, to detemine their relative performances with regard to gold recovery from clarified low-grade solution employing a fixed-bed operation. The mill discharge from the milling-in-cyanide operation at a Witwatersrand gold mine was used as feed to the adsorption columns.

The first facility to use resin-in-pulp (RIP) ion-exchange technology commercially to recover gold from cyanide pulp was at the world's largest gold mine, in Muruntau, U.S.S.R. Resin-in-pulp is now used widely for gold extraction in the U.S.S.R., and RIP processes offer definite economic advantages over carbon-in-pulp processes.

DuPont anion exchange resins, such as AmberSep™ 21K XLT Resin, are commonly used in the recovery of gold from spent plating bath solutions. Generally, the loaded resin will absorb up to 60 oz of gold per cubic foot (60 g/L) and the gold is recovered by thermal decomposition (fuming).
